Healing Our Community Starts With How We Lead.

City teams cannot support thriving communities when they are overwhelmed by low morale, communication gaps, or unresolved tension. We partner with public-sector leaders to strengthen the cultures at the heart of their departments. Through practical and culturally grounded leadership development, we help teams rebuild trust, improve communication, and create a healthier environment for the people doing the work and the communities depending on them.

Meet Atalie Oliva

Atalie is the founder of The Bitter Woman Network.. As the eldest daughter of immigrants raised in South Gate, California, she was shaped by both trauma and resilience. Navigating complex systems while on her journey to heal intergenerational trauma, she carried that lived experience into every part of her life (hence the name The Bitter Woman).
